1. FAQ
  2. 엑셀(Excel)
  3. AfterEffects
  4. Premiere
  5. Photoshop
  6. ETC

이 게시판은 아별닷컴 회원만 질문을 올릴 수 있습니다. 회원에게 주어지는 특권인셈이지요. 회원이 아닌 분들은 열람만 가능합니다.

구글에서 검색하다가 한글 제외라는 VBA 코드를 발견했습니다

저는 영어만 지우려고 하는데

원래 코드가


 Option Explicit

Function 한글제외(strData As String)

    Dim i As Integer
    Dim intLen As Integer
    Dim strX As String
    Dim strTemp As String
    
    intLen = Len(strData)
    
    For i = 1 To intLen
        strX = Mid$(strData, i, 1)
        Select Case strX
            Case "ㄱ" To "ㅎ", "가" To "힣", " "
            Case Else
                strTemp = strTemp & strX
        End Select
    Next i
    
    한글제외 = Application.WorksheetFunction.Trim(strTemp)

End Function


이렇게 되있고 제 생각에는 이 코드를


 Option Explicit

Function 한글제외(strData As String)

    Dim i As Integer
    Dim intLen As Integer
    Dim strX As String
    Dim strTemp As String
    
    intLen = Len(strData)
    
    For i = 1 To intLen
        strX = Mid$(strData, i, 1)
        Select Case strX
            Case "a" To "z", " "
            Case Else
                strTemp = strTemp & strX
        End Select
    Next i
    
    한글제외 = Application.WorksheetFunction.Trim(strTemp)

End Function


로 바꾸면 될 것 같았는데 안되네요 ㅜㅜ

한글 제외 코드도 그냥 복사해서 붙여넣기 했는데 안되네요 ㅜㅜ 

아시는분들께서 가르쳐주시면 감사하겠습니다!!


댓글 '1'

profile

[레벨:30]아별

2015.02.24 09:13:44
*.132.210.135

초보배움님..

영어를 제외시키려면 코드를 그렇게 수정하시면 되긴 하는데요..


저건 엑셀 시트에 있는 모든 셀을 대상으로 하는 것이 아니라..

사용자 정의 함수라고.. 특정 셀의 내용을 참조해서 원하는 값을 계산해주는 함수를 작성한 것입니다.


아래 이미지처럼 사용하시면 되는 코드입니다.

abyul.com_088.jpg


도움이 되셨기를..


첨부
문서 첨부 제한 : 0Byte/ 2.00MB
파일 제한 크기 : 2.00MB (허용 확장자 : *.*)
List of Articles
번호 제목 글쓴이 날짜 조회 수sort
공지 공지 [공지] 아별닷컴의 엑셀 질문방 폐쇄합니다. 카페 질문방 이용하세요.. imagefile [레벨:30]아별 2015-04-23 59388
562 엑셀수식 두 엑셀 파일 비교 file [1] [레벨:1]랄랄라99 2013-08-16 5050
561 불규칙한 데이터 자동 계산 [1] [레벨:1]부기부기 2009-07-14 5049
560 엑셀일반 새해맞이 기념 연속채우기 관련 질문입니다. imagefile [2] [레벨:6]파이스 2013-01-03 5046
559 엑셀일반 특정 문자를 포함하는 셀을 하이라이트 하는 법 file [3] [레벨:4]pgpoch 2012-02-22 5044
558 추가기능(AddIns) 리본메뉴 만들기(버턴 여러개 넣기) [6] [레벨:5]맑은이슬 2013-03-18 5025
557 기타 미리보기도 1페이지인데, 똑같은 내용의 페이지가 2장씩 인쇄 file [6] [레벨:4]성투은자 2013-02-28 5022
556 VLookup VLOOKUP으로 하이퍼링크 주소 가져오기 [1] [레벨:1]으앙 2014-11-06 5013
555 엑셀 관련 책 추천 부탁드려요 [1] [레벨:1]shawn 2009-08-17 5004
554 엑셀 2003 에서 그래프를 화살표키로 움직일 수 있는 방법이 있습니까. [2] 웁쓰캬캬 2009-07-07 4995
553 최대, 최소값 구하기! file [1] 널위해난 2010-06-25 4988
552 비교연산자 질문요... [3] 두공 2010-02-21 4987
551 엑셀일반 바닥글에 & 기호 넣기 문의. [3] [레벨:3]rynoel 2012-05-25 4983
550 엑셀 함수와 차트에대해서 질문 좀 드리겠습니다ㅜ file [1] [레벨:1]뿌꾸빰뿌꾸빰 2009-08-24 4982
549 차트 차트 질문 드립니다. file [3] [레벨:3]빛의행운아 2013-01-02 4980
548 엑셀 인쇄관련... [1] [레벨:1]원이맘 2009-07-14 4975
547 피벗테이블 질문드립니다. file [3] 멍멍 2009-12-18 4968
546 if 에서 and, or , not 함수에 대해서 문의여..? 다시파일 올렸어여..부탁드려여..? [2] [레벨:2]편한세상 2009-09-01 4968
545 시시각각 업데이트되는 엑셀 data?? [1] [레벨:1]jolienana 2009-07-15 4957
544 피벗테이블 엑셀 시계열 중복된 날짜 맞추기 질문 imagefile [3] [레벨:6]해피엔드 2011-08-24 4953
543 조건에 따라서 특정한 행들을 뽑아서 한번에 보여줄 수는 없나요??;;; imagefile [3] [레벨:3]harcz 2010-04-19 4950